import { BaseImporter } from './baseImporter'; import { Importer } from './importer'; import { ImportResult } from '../models/domain/importResult'; import { CipherType } from '../enums/cipherType'; import { SecureNoteType } from '../enums/secureNoteType'; export class AvastJsonImporter extends BaseImporter implements Importer { parse(data: string): ImportResult { const result = new ImportResult(); const results = JSON.parse(data); if (results == null) { result.success = false; return result; } if (results.logins != null) { results.logins.forEach((value: any) => { const cipher = this.initLoginCipher(); cipher.name = this.getValueOrDefault(value.custName); cipher.notes = this.getValueOrDefault(value.note); cipher.login.uris = this.makeUriArray(value.url); cipher.login.password = this.getValueOrDefault(value.pwd); cipher.login.username = this.getValueOrDefault(value.loginName); this.cleanupCipher(cipher); result.ciphers.push(cipher); }); } if (results.notes != null) { results.notes.forEach((value: any) => { const cipher = this.initLoginCipher(); cipher.type = CipherType.SecureNote; cipher.secureNote.type = SecureNoteType.Generic; cipher.name = this.getValueOrDefault(value.label); cipher.notes = this.getValueOrDefault(value.text); this.cleanupCipher(cipher); result.ciphers.push(cipher); }); } if (results.cards != null) { results.cards.forEach((value: any) => { const cipher = this.initLoginCipher(); cipher.type = CipherType.Card; cipher.name = this.getValueOrDefault(value.custName); cipher.notes = this.getValueOrDefault(value.note); cipher.card.cardholderName = this.getValueOrDefault(value.holderName); cipher.card.number = this.getValueOrDefault(value.cardNumber); cipher.card.code = this.getValueOrDefault(value.cvv); cipher.card.brand = this.getCardBrand(cipher.card.number); if (value.expirationDate != null) { if (value.expirationDate.month != null) { cipher.card.expMonth = value.expirationDate.month + ''; } if (value.expirationDate.year != null) { cipher.card.expYear = value.expirationDate.year + ''; } } this.cleanupCipher(cipher); result.ciphers.push(cipher); }); } result.success = true; return result; } }
